Name: Monica Arrington
City: Atlanta, Ga
Instrument: Portable AM/FM radio
Using my radio gives me my signature sound which I can describe it as "found sound" I guess the visual equivalent would be found art. I play around with mixing musical styles and the noisy element of radio adds another layer.
This radio is the 3rd I've played with and had longest I've had thus far. It will be hard to replace in this day and age.
Band name: (nerdkween)*

Atlanta's Nerdkween Rocks and Rules Austin
Nerdkween is Monica Arrington, whose unique style of indie pop--utilizing analog/lo-fi instrumentation to accompany her gentle yet commanding voice--impresses growing audiences. Arrington's organic recordings, like debut LP Synergy (Stickfigure Records, 2008) and ProfitandLoss (2010), are full of melancholic ponderings and reflective revelations that meet with empathic ears, challenged minds, and uplifted hearts. Arriving from Atlanta, Georgia this week, Nerdkween performs an official SXSW showcase at Stephen F's Bar in Austin, Texas Saturday, March 19.
